William Eggleton

Birth1822 - Wigginton, Hertfordshire, England
Death18 May 1882 - Buckingham, Buckinghamshire, England
MotherDorcas Ollife
FatherJames Eggleton

Born in Wigginton, Hertfordshire, England on 1822 to James Eggleton and Dorcas Ollife. William Eggleton married Fanny Selina Ward and had 10 children. He passed away on 18 May 1882 in Buckingham, Buckinghamshire, England.
